INSTALLATION INSTRUCTIONS Introduction The Provitherm 23 BTVE boiler is a wall mounted modulating combination boiler with electronic ignition providing central heating and instantaneous hot water. The boiler is of the I2H category for use with Natural Gas (G20). The boiler has a fan assisted balanced flue which both discharges the products of combustion to and draws the combustion air from the outside of the room.

• Water valves (DHW, heating) are open; • The boiler’s cord is plugged in. Bypass The Provitherm 23 BTVE boiler has a built-in bypass. This must be adjusted according to the requirements of the sys- tem, refer to the flow rate pressure curve (diagram 1). The boiler is supplied with the built-in bypass open a half a turn.
Frost protection The Provitherm 23 BTVE has a built in frost protection device that protects the boiler from freezing. If the boiler is to be left and there is a risk of frost, ensure that the gas and electrical supplies are left connected. The frost protection device will light the boiler when the temperature of the boiler water falls below 4°C.
